Zultys Enter Chapter 11 in US – Debts of $45 Million

Troubled PBX vendor Zultys has filed for bankruptcy under the Chapter 11 scheme in the US in order to protect the company from its creditors. On their application form the company lists provisions for up to 999 creditors and debts of up to $50 million.

Previously the company had laid off all their staff by locking them out of their offices one morning in July only to declare ‘business as usual’ the following week.
